The nation’s largest lash extension franchise company is opening its first Miami location, and plans further expansion, as the craze for long eyelashes grows.

Amazing Lash Studio has signed a lease for a 2,391-square-foot shop in Miracle Marketplace, at 3301 Coral Way in Miami, according to Terranova Corp. Other retailers at the marketplace include DSW, Ulta, Marshalls, Nordstrom Rack and LA Fitness.

Terranova Corp.’s commercial associate Karen Maerovitz represented Amazing Lash Studio in it’s five-year lease, according to a press release.

The franchise is expected to open this winter, Terranova said.

Eyelash extensions are becoming increasingly en vogue. Amazing Las Studio’s extensions are made of synthetic strands created to replicate a natural eyelash, according to its website.

Other eyelash extension stores in New York and Los Angeles include Barbi Eyelashes, Fabulash, Blink, and Bling Lash. Blink also has two locations in South Florida, in Delray Beach and South Miami.

So far, Amazing Lash Studio has awarded 107 franchises in 19 states, its website says. Currently, 27 studios are open nationwide, including one at Boca Village Square in Boca Raton.

“We wanted their first location in Miami to be their biggest and best yet,” Maerovitz said in a statement, “with over 12 rooms for technicians to service their clients in privacy.”
